Women face obscenity charges

Two Halifax County women face obscenity charges after reportedly posting pornographic images to the Facebook page of the victim.

Chief Deputy Scott Hall of the Halifax County Sheriff’s Office said it was not clear whether Lexie Ann McLeod, 21, of Littleton, and Nicole Lynn Blanton, 27, of Roanoke Rapids, allegedly posted the images directly onto the victim’s timeline or whether they were sent via private message. The photos were reportedly of the victim, he said.

Motivation was not clear, Hall said.

Their arrests stem from a November 23 investigation by Deputy Comeaux around 2:30 a.m. when the victim reported pornographic images were posted on their Facebook page.

Investigation led to charges of felony disseminate obscenity, disclosure of private images and felony conspiracy against both women, who have December 20 court dates.

Lieutenant Perry Parks with the Roanoke Rapids Police Department assisted with the arrest of Blanton.
